Meaning & usage

adj[ˈweː.raːks]Classical-Latin[ˈvɛː.raks]
  1. truthful

    declension-3 · one-termination
  2. speaking the truth

    declension-3 · one-termination
Where this word comes from

Etymology tree Proto-Indo-European *weh₁ros Proto-Italic *wēros Latin vērus Proto-Indo-European *-eh₂ks Proto-Italic *-āks Latin -āx Latin vērāx From vērus (“true”) + -āx.
